Description

A car explodes near Delhi's Red Fort and the trail runs through Srinagar posters, Faridabad storehouses, and an alleged "white-collar" module featuring multiple doctors.

In this episode, host Dev Goswami and national security expert Sandeep Unnithan take their first impressions of the deadly terror attack that has revived scary memories of blasts in India's urban centre.

The two examine what we know (and don't) about the Red Fort attack, why the government's initial messaging stayed deliberately measured, and zoom out to Field Marshal Asim Munir's "thousand cuts" doctrine that the Pakistani military boss seems to have adopted.
